推 Davidhu127: 這題是要你只用one bit adder和mux湊出delay最少的8-b 02/15 00:41
→ Davidhu127: it加法器,不限制使用多少硬體資源,所以解答就把8-bi 02/15 00:41
→ Davidhu127: t拆為兩個4-bit加法,bit 3-0的加法的carry傳到bit 7- 02/15 00:41
→ Davidhu127: 4的mux,來決定加出來的答案用哪一個。低bit數那塊的 02/15 00:41
→ Davidhu127: 加法delay=Df,包括它產生的carry,因此高bit那塊最 02/15 00:41
→ Davidhu127: 後delay會是Df+Dm 02/15 00:41
推 Davidhu127: 更正:4Df+Dm=4.8Df 02/15 00:44
→ Davidhu127: 不過我個人覺得這不是optimal solution 02/15 00:45
推 Davidhu127: 附上畫了8層的carry-select adder XDD 02/15 00:49
→ Davidhu127: 附上目前我找到的最佳解 02/15 00:50